Sr. I&E Specialist


Department: Production
Reports To: Ponca City General Plant Manager
Location: Ponca City, Oklahoma

Main Function:
  • Responsible for improving process controls reliability,
  • Responsible for continuous improvement of instrumentation and controls.
  • Responsible for insuring consistency between locations.
  • Responding to and resolving instrumentation and control issues in US plants.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Manage the development and troubleshooting of instrumentation and control systems for Sunray, Ponca City, and Phenix City Plants.
  • Responsible for insuring consistency between locations and meet corporate expectations and standards.
  • Development of instrumentation installation drawings, data sheets and specifications, to be in full compliance with recognized industry standards, safety standards.
  • Develop technical tabulation to support the selection of instrumentation and control systems.
  • Assist in the technical development of assigned plant project P&IDs..
  • Assist in the development of I &E project schedules and manpower requirements.
  • Provide support for procurement of instrument items.
  • Manage convert DCS from PROVOX to Delta V and other software upgrades.
  • Insure the plants have the right people and training to operate and maintain the company’s instrumentation and control systems.
  • Responsible for maintaining a high degree of reliability in all controls, instrumentation and emission monitoring systems.
  • Develop programs to prevent accidents and maintain safe working conditions.
  • Respond when and where needed during emergency downtime situations or when problems occur.
